Bed bugs can be itchy and disgusting to have in your mattresses, sofa, or rugs. They use a stylet, a piece of their mouth, to pierce our skin for blood, which is their main food source. Bites often leave red, swollen marks on the skin. Some people may encounter skin disease or rashes when bitten, depending on how sensitive your skin is. Residential properties are prime spots for bed bugs. They hide in fabrics, bedding, and clothing, which serve as their primary hideouts. What makes matters worse is that they are also very tiny and can be difficult to spot. Bites may alert you to bed bugs, but spotting them is often tricky.
In most cases, the Brown Recluse you’ll find in East Lake Orient Park, FL isn’t very large. On average, the brown recluse measures between 0.5–1 inch in size. It can be identified by its characteristic brown color and the black line running down its back. Some people say that this stripe resembles the shape of a violin, which is why the brown recluse is often called the brown fiddler.
